Patients who are able may assist with their own decontamination. Remove and double-bag contaminated clothing and all personal belongings. Handle frostbitten skin and eyes with caution. Gently wash exposed skin and hair very thoroughly with mild soap and water (preferably under a shower). Rinse thoroughly with water. Use caution to avoid hypothermia when decontaminating children or the elderly. Use blankets or warmers when appropriate. Flush exposed or irritated eyes with plain water or saline for at least 15 minutes. Remove contact lenses if easily removable without additional trauma to the eye. If pain or injury is evident, continue irrigation while transferring the victim to the Critical Care Area.
